FreeCode is a thin-client CLI that drives AI coding assistants (ChatGPT, Claude, Gemini) via browser automation to assist with coding tasks. The architecture uses a two-phase approach: the AI first returns which files it needs, then receives those files with the prompt and returns structured file changes.
- TUI + VS Code Extension — Choose your interface
- JSON-RPC over stdin/stdout — Lightweight IPC between frontends and CLI
- Browser-based AI providers — Direct integration with ChatGPT, Claude, Gemini
- Two-phase context collection — Efficient file retrieval before prompts
- Diff preview before apply — Review changes before writing
- Persistent CLI daemon — Reuses browser connection across turns

Skills are specialized instruction sets loaded from SKILL.md files. They provide structured workflows for specific tasks.
Skill locations:
~/.claude/skills/— Global skills~/.agents/skills/— Agent skills.claude/skills/— Project skills.freecode/skills/— Project skills
